新聞中心
php 如何找出數(shù)據(jù)庫表中所有存在相同的值
下面的語句可以找出重復(fù)的編碼:
創(chuàng)新互聯(lián)于2013年開始,是專業(yè)互聯(lián)網(wǎng)技術(shù)服務(wù)公司,擁有項目成都網(wǎng)站設(shè)計、網(wǎng)站制作網(wǎng)站策劃,項目實施與項目整合能力。我們以讓每一個夢想脫穎而出為使命,1280元文縣做網(wǎng)站,已為上家服務(wù),為文縣各地企業(yè)和個人服務(wù),聯(lián)系電話:18980820575
SELECT `編碼`,count(*) from `表名` group by `編碼` having count(*)1
注意執(zhí)行的時候把`編碼`和`表名`改為具體的名稱,如果不是中文字段名和表名,就可以無需反單引號,千萬別打成單引號,否則會報告語法錯誤的。
PHP如何統(tǒng)計數(shù)據(jù)庫中某一列重復(fù)最多的一個值
SELECT xx1,COUNT(xx1) AS c FROM 表名 GROUP BY xx1 ORDER BY c DESC
使用COUNT結(jié)合GROUP BY去查詢,得到的結(jié)果再進行排序即可。這樣不需要用到PHP,只要一個SQL語句就搞定了。
php如何刪除數(shù)據(jù)庫中重復(fù)的數(shù)據(jù) 并顯示整理后的數(shù)據(jù)
php頁面上放一個刪除數(shù)據(jù)庫重復(fù)數(shù)據(jù)的功能按鈕,就是使用PHP操作數(shù)據(jù)庫刪除重復(fù)數(shù)據(jù)的SQL語句,然后重新查詢綁定輸出。
如果是PHP操作數(shù)據(jù)庫不明白的話,就找PHP操作數(shù)據(jù)庫這篇內(nèi)容來看。
如果是用SQL語句來刪除數(shù)據(jù)庫重復(fù)數(shù)據(jù)不明白的話就找SQL刪除重復(fù)數(shù)據(jù)這方面的內(nèi)容。
如果你要具體的實現(xiàn)代碼,不好意思,幫不了你,這需要你自己找,自己實現(xiàn)。這是程序員必備的技能。
如何用原生php在數(shù)據(jù)庫里刪除重復(fù)的數(shù)據(jù)(篩選重復(fù)的,然后刪除,留下一條就可以 )
delete YourTable
where [id] not in (
select max([id]) from YourTable
group by (name + value))
PHP如何判斷輸入數(shù)據(jù)庫的字段值不能重復(fù)
將關(guān)于mysql函數(shù)?全部改成mssql前綴
$sqlwhere?=?"select?*?from?$dbzh?where?……";//具體哪些字段重復(fù),在where后面加上條件即可
$result?=?mssql_query($sqlwhere);
$num?=?mssql_num_rows($result);?
if?($num??==?0){
//新增操作
}
只要查詢它的ID是否存在,如果存在的話,就重復(fù)了,如果不存在的話,就說明沒重復(fù)
mssql_get_last_message?函數(shù)是做什么用的
php怎么刪除數(shù)據(jù)庫中重復(fù)的數(shù)據(jù),只剩一個
可以寫個方法,查詢所有數(shù)據(jù),然后遍歷數(shù)組,查詢的時候分組查詢(按照某一字段即可),如果該組數(shù)據(jù)量1,則刪除,只保留一條即可。SQL語句會寫就可以
本文名稱:php數(shù)據(jù)庫去重復(fù)數(shù)據(jù) 數(shù)據(jù)庫 去重復(fù)
URL網(wǎng)址:http://fisionsoft.com.cn/article/hidppc.html